In-Depth Analysis

Matthew Knies, at 22 years old, has quickly become a key player for the Maple Leafs. His game-winning goal in Game 1 against the Panthers showcased his unique blend of hustle and skill. Coach Craig Berube praised Knies's hands and ability to perform in tight situations.

William Nylander has also been a standout performer, leading the team in playoff points. Nylander's two goals in Game 1 against the Panthers highlight his offensive capabilities and his ability to rise to the occasion. His teammates admire his composure and clutch performances.
